Why Enterprise Email Lists Decay Faster Than You Think
A contact list that tested 98% valid in January can easily drop to 90% valid by July. People change jobs, companies rebrand or shut down, and IT departments retire inactive mailboxes. Employee turnover alone accounts for significant list decay. According to the U.S. Bureau of Labor Statistics, the median tenure of wage and salary workers is roughly four years, but in sales and tech roles, it's often shorter. When someone leaves a company, their inbox typically stays active for a brief transition period and then gets deactivated. If your database still lists that address, you're sending into a void.
Beyond turnover, other common decay factors include:
- Domain changes after mergers or acquisitions
- Abandoned inboxes from employees who moved to different internal roles
- Disposable or temporary addresses used during form fills
- Role-based addresses like info@ or sales@ that many verification tools flag as risky
- Contacts sourced from purchased lists of questionable freshness
Even data gathered from multiple credible sources can conflict — two providers might return different addresses for the same prospect, and only one might still be active.
What a Sub-1% Bounce Rate Actually Requires
Hitting a low bounce rate once isn't hard. Maintaining it across every campaign — with lists that grow, change, and age — is the real challenge. Sub-1% bounce rates are the result of a system, not a single verification event.
That system covers multiple stages: how you acquire new leads (and whether you find business email addresses from reliable sources), how you verify them before sequencing, how you classify results, how you suppress problem addresses, and how you monitor and re-verify over time.
Understanding verification result categories matters here. A "valid" result means the address exists and can receive mail. "Invalid" means it definitely can't. But the categories between those — risky, unknown, disposable, and role-based — require judgment. An "unknown" result might mean the receiving server didn't respond during verification; sending to it is a gamble. A "disposable" address was created with a temporary email service and will likely stop working soon. Treating all non-invalid addresses as equally safe is a fast track to bounces.
The Enterprise Bulk Email Verification Workflow
Here's a practical framework that enterprise sales and RevOps teams can implement immediately.
1. Capture and Standardize New Leads
Before verification begins, normalize your data. Remove extra spaces, correct obvious formatting errors (missing @ symbols, double dots in domains), and deduplicate records. Standardized input gives your email validation tool a clean starting point and reduces false negatives.
2. Run Bulk Verification Before Sending
Upload your list to a bulk email verification platform and run it through a full check. This is where a bulk email verifier does the heavy lifting — checking syntax, DNS records, mail-exchange configurations, and, where possible, mailbox existence for each address. 3. Suppress Invalid and High-Risk Addresses
After verification, remove every address flagged as invalid. Then decide what to do with risky, unknown, and disposable results. Many enterprise teams suppress all of these categories from automated outbound campaigns and route them instead to manual review or a lower-priority nurture track.
4. Segment the Remaining Contacts
Split verified contacts into tiers. "Valid" addresses go into your primary outbound sequence. Addresses with marginal results — catch-all domains, for example — can go into a separate cadence with lower sending volume and extra monitoring. This limits exposure if a batch turns out to contain more bad addresses than expected.
5. Reverify Aging Data
Set a cadence — 30 to 90 days depending on your volume and risk tolerance — to reverify contacts that haven't been mailed recently. Data ages fast. A quarterly reverification pass can catch addresses that have gone invalid since the last check.
How to Choose the Best Email Verification Tool for Enterprise Use
Picking the best email verification tool for your team means matching the platform to your workflow — not just comparing price per verification. Consider these factors practically: How large are your typical uploads? Do you need an API to connect verification into your CRM or sequencing tool? Does the platform differentiate between risky sub-categories, or does it return a simple valid/invalid result?
Accuracy is the most important factor, but it's also the hardest to evaluate without testing. Run a sample of known-good and known-bad addresses through any tool you're considering and compare results. Look for platforms that handle catch-all domains transparently, flag disposable and role-based addresses separately, and provide clear export and reporting options. Speed matters at scale — verifying 100,000 records shouldn't take days. And data handling policies are worth reading carefully, especially if your team works under compliance requirements like GDPR. Bulk Email Verifier vs. Manual Email Checking
For a list of ten addresses, manual checking works fine. Open a tool, type in an address, and read the result. But when your SDR team imports 20,000 new records from an event, a trade-show scanner, or a third-party data provider, manual verification isn't realistic.
Spreadsheet-based approaches — sorting by domain, eyeballing for obvious typos — catch only surface-level problems. They won't detect a correctly formatted address that points to a deactivated mailbox. Single-address lookup through an email verifier online is useful for spot checks before a high-stakes send (a C-suite intro, for instance), but it doesn't replace the systematic coverage of automated bulk verification. The right approach depends on volume and stakes: manual for one-off checks, bulk for everything else.
How to Verify an Email Address Is Valid Before Outreach
To verify an email address is valid, you need to go beyond checking whether it looks right. A properly formatted address — correct syntax, real domain — can still bounce if the mailbox no longer exists or the server rejects external mail. Reliable verification checks DNS records for the domain, confirms the mail server is active, and attempts to determine whether the specific mailbox will accept messages. Format validation is the floor, not the ceiling.
The Most Common Enterprise Email Verification Mistakes
- Verifying a list only once. Data decays continuously. Treat verification as an ongoing process, not a one-time project.
- Sending to unverified contacts. Every unscrubbed batch is a risk to your sender domain. Verify before loading contacts into any sequence.
- Treating every "valid" result as equally safe. Catch-all domains accept mail for any address — including fake ones. Segment and monitor these separately.
- Ignoring risky or unknown results. These addresses aren't confirmed invalid, but they aren't confirmed safe either. Suppress them from high-volume sends.
- Mixing old and newly sourced contacts. A fresh batch from a reliable source shouldn't be contaminated by stale records from two years ago. Keep sourcing metadata.
- Failing to suppress previously bounced addresses. If an address bounced once, sending again will hurt your reputation. Maintain a permanent suppression list.
- Choosing a verification platform solely on price. A cheaper tool with lower accuracy costs more in damaged deliverability than a slightly more expensive one that catches more bad addresses.
- Not measuring bounce rate after campaigns. Post-send monitoring closes the feedback loop. If bounces creep up, your process has a gap.
Why Small Bounce Rate Improvements Matter at Scale
Illustrative example — not proprietary research:
Consider an enterprise team that sends 50,000 emails per month. At a 5% bounce rate, that's 2,500 bounces — almost certainly enough to trigger spam filters and domain-reputation penalties. Drop to 2% and you're at 1,000 bounces; better, but still above the thresholds most mailbox providers consider acceptable. At 1%, you're down to 500 bounces, which is within tolerable range for most providers. At 0.5%, just 250 bounces — a level where your domain reputation stays healthy and your inbox placement improves noticeably.
The difference between 5% and 0.5% is 2,250 fewer bounces per month. Across a year, that's 27,000 emails that would have damaged your sender score. Each percentage point you recover represents deliverability gains across every future campaign.
A Practical 30-Day Email List Hygiene Framework
Week 1 — Audit. Pull your complete active email database. Identify the source, age, and last-verified date for every record. Flag contacts older than 90 days since their last verification. Count how many records have no verification history at all.
Week 2 — Verify. Run your full database through bulk email verification. Categorize every result: valid, invalid, risky, unknown, disposable, role-based. Document the results.
Week 3 — Suppress and segment. Remove all invalid addresses permanently. Move risky and unknown addresses to a quarantine segment. Separate role-based addresses. Build your clean outbound list from verified-valid contacts only.
Week 4 — Monitor and optimize. Send your first campaign from the clean list. Track bounce rates at the campaign level. Compare against your pre-hygiene baseline. Identify any addresses that bounced despite passing verification and add them to your suppression list. Set a calendar reminder to repeat verification on a 30- to 60-day cycle.
